reason:         SELinux is preventing /usr/bin/passwd from 'getattr' accesses on the chr_file /dev/vga_arbiter.
time:           Mon Oct  3 12:20:22 2011

description:
:SELinux is preventing /usr/bin/passwd from 'getattr' accesses on the chr_file /dev/vga_arbiter.
:
:*****  Plugin catchall (100. confidence) suggests  ***************************
:
:If you believe that passwd should be allowed getattr access on the vga_arbiter chr_file by default.
:Then you should report this as a bug.
:You can generate a local policy module to allow this access.
:Do
:allow this access for now by executing:
:# grep passwd /var/log/audit/audit.log | audit2allow -M mypol
:# semodule -i mypol.pp
